Answers
to Common Questions
| Q. |
I'm
about to start planning an
upcoming meeting. Do I need to
call several speakers bureaus to
get the best selection of
speakers at the best price? |
| A. |
Contrary
to popular belief, a legitimate,
full-service speakers bureau can
arrange almost any speaker you
choose. The key is to find a
bureau you trust, staffed with
knowledgeable, service-oriented
people who can help you match
the perfect speaker to your
audience. |

| Q. |
What
does the term
"exclusive" mean in
relation to booking a speaker? |
| A. |
Speakers
bureaus sometimes have an
"exclusive"
arrangement with certain
professional speakers, meaning
that all bookings for those
speakers must involve that
bureau. However, 95 percent of
the time, any bureau can book
another bureau's exclusive
speakers. The two bureaus simply
"co-broker" the
engagement and split the
commission. Co-brokering does
not increase the fee for the
client. So when you're
interested in specific speakers,
don't worry if they are
"exclusives" of one
bureau or another. |

| Q. |
After
I've selected a speaker and
worked out the details, what can
I expect to receive from the
speakers bureau? |
| A. |
Typically,
you'll receive a contract in the
mail, which you're expected to
sign and return with a deposit.
You will also receive an
introduction, photo and
background piece about the
speaker. In addition, you will
receive audio-video requirements
and usually a questionnaire for
you to complete about your
company or organization. We also
request that you send any
additional company brochures,
annual reports, organization
charts, trade magazines and so
forth. You will also receive a
speaker evaluation form after
the presentation.

Keeping Meetings On Track:
Long hours, rambling speeches and
unresolved issues make most meeting
planners dread the responsibility of
handling key planning sessions.
One way to guarantee results from
your organization's next important
strategy meeting or planning retreat
is to hire an expert facilitator.
Often it takes someone outside the
organization to guide politically
charged and turbulent meetings to a
productive resolution. A facilitator
can do the following:
- Prioritize the agenda
- Research the key decisions to be
resolved and ensure discussion and
resolution for each issue
- Encourage all participants to
provide input by eliminating
criticism and political inhibition
- Conclude with specific
agreements and definitive action
plans to accomplish the agreed
upon tasks
- Start and end on time
- Prepare up-to-the-minute action
plans for distribution to
participants
